Understanding How Air Freight Shipping Services Operate
Air freight shipping services involve transporting cargo via commercial or dedicated aircraft. Logistics providers coordinate booking, handling, documentation, and delivery. Although aircraft move the goods, the service includes complete logistics management. This coordination simplifies complex international shipments.
The process begins with cargo preparation and collection. Goods are packaged according to aviation safety standards. After this, shipments are transported to the airport for loading. Upon arrival, customs clearance and final delivery are completed.
Because timing is critical, coordination must be precise. Airlines, ground handlers, and customs authorities work together. Effective communication ensures shipments stay on schedule throughout the journey.

Types of Cargo Commonly Transported by Air
Air freight supports a wide range of cargo types. High-value goods such as electronics and jewelry are frequently shipped by air. The shorter transit time reduces security risks. Sensitive handling ensures protection.
Perishable items also rely on air transport. Fresh produce, pharmaceuticals, and medical supplies require fast delivery. Temperature-controlled handling preserves quality.
In addition, documents and spare parts are often shipped by air. When equipment downtime must be minimized, rapid delivery is essential. Air freight meets these urgent needs effectively.
Managing Customs Clearance and Documentation Efficiently
Customs clearance is a critical part of air freight logistics. Accurate documentation ensures smooth border processing. Errors can delay shipments significantly. Therefore, attention to detail is essential.
Air freight services include preparation of airway bills, invoices, and declarations. These documents must align perfectly. Compliance with import and export regulations is ensured.
Moreover, coordination with customs authorities speeds up clearance. Proactive communication resolves issues quickly. This efficiency protects delivery timelines and customer commitments.
Cost Considerations and Strategic Value
Air freight is generally more expensive than sea or land transport. However, its value lies in speed and reliability. Businesses weigh cost against urgency and risk. For time-sensitive goods, air transport often proves cost-effective.
Consolidation options help manage costs. Multiple shipments are combined when possible. This approach reduces per-unit expenses without sacrificing speed.
